Belgaon is a Rural village located in Thankhamariya, Bemetara, Chhattisgarh.

The total population of Belgaon is 1,106.

Belgaon village comprises 236 households.

The literacy rate in Belgaon is 74.6%. Among the literate population of 705, there are 407 literate males and 298 literate females.

In Belgaon, there are 546 males and 560 females, with a sex ratio of 1026 females per 1000 males.

There are 161 children (14.6% of population), comprising 77 boys and 84 girls.

The total number of workers in Belgaon is 653, with 483 main workers and 170 marginal workers.

In Belgaon, there are 21 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(10 males, 11 females) and 118 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(63 males, 55 females).

Belgaon is located in Chhattisgarh state, Bemetara district, and falls under Thankhamariya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 442251 and LGD code is 442251.
